Output e33bfe65e818695664467920ef895845176dd1e8bcc08903e9bce74c820aa3e3:1

value
16125083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4b317ef3ce65599be407a6c23f8d02da7dd183 OP_EQUAL
address
3JwuiKnrqtrrHCboZETt8zMDt8doAXzZfk
transaction
e33bfe65e818695664467920ef895845176dd1e8bcc08903e9bce74c820aa3e3
confirmations
458881
spent
true